Something an instant payday loan?
Cash loans started as an easy product for beating short term funds challenges. Guaranteed by a private consult or compensated by automated shift, payday advances were in essence cash advances that tide one in excess of through to the after that paycheck (hence the name). Investments are designed designed for a short time (the normal compensation time was 2 weeks) for a predetermined fee based on the level an individual use.
In the industry industry, cash loans or quick cash loans include promoted in an effort to conquered shortfalls in financial because of unexpected outgoings or inadequate incoming funds.
How Payday Advances Jobs
According to research by the government deal profit (FTC), pay day loans act as follows:
“A debtor composes a personal consult payable with the bank for your level a person desires to obtain, and the price they must afford borrowing. The firm shows the buyer the level of the confirm lower the charge, and consents to place the examine before the mortgage is due, often the borrower’s next payday. Or, employing the borrower’s authorization, the company deposits the amount borrowed—less the fee—into the borrower’s bank checking account electronically. The Borrowed Funds level as a result of staying debited your next payday.”
Payday advance loan Bring a certain Maximum
In an effort to shield consumers, most shows get laws and regulations set up that reduce amount of money pay day loan providers can finance and cover the period of the loan. Additional claims posses also blocked these people overall. The restrict is typically $500 but can staying just $300.
Payday Advance Loans Are Extremely Expensive
With corrected dollars rates and temporary times, the cost of payday advance loans can be extremely higher, particularly if you can’t payback by the due date, whenever additional expenses use. Likewise, annual percent charge on payday debt can average 400% but can also become as high as 5,000per cent!
Payday loans transmit a vicious circle that will bring about significant financial harm. As stated in studies by your government’s buyers economic shelter Bureau (CFPB), two-thirds of payday debtors remove seven or more financial products twelve months. The majority are used within week or two of this initial financing being repaid, some even on the same morning.
The FTC was vehement in caution against payday advance loans and cautions owners to find an alternate. The Commission alludes to samples of increasing bills and the prospect of a home loan only one hundred dollars to get charge of $60 in the event it’s rolled over 3 times.
Cash loans Result In Continued Debts
A standard pay check customer is in debts for pretty much 200 days, claims the CFPB, and 25 % of all consumers spends 83% of the year owing dollars to payday lenders. For an easy-to-read breakdown of the CFPB review plus the real cost of payday advance loans, try this content by Consumerist.com.
Even Google Provides Banished Payday Loan Online Ads
In July associated with the annum, yahoo bowed to force from shoppers groups and obtained the extraordinary move to prohibit payday creditors Minnesota title car loans from marketing their goods using yahoo or google Ads (the adverts that appear above listings).
“If assessing our very own strategies, research has shown these loans can result in unaffordable amount and big default numbers for consumers and we are going to be changing our very own guidelines throughout the world to reflect that. This changes is made to protect all of our people from deceitful or hazardous financial loans…” penned David Graff, Director of international Product insurance in a business blog.
Facebook furthermore restricted these adverts in 2015.
